Default Stay with a 26" or go to a 28" tire

Well trying to decide on what to buy for tires for next season.

Gm Hot Cam
SLP LT's/Cutout
Dualstage 250 shot
TH400 RMVB
PTC Nitrous Converter 3000/NA,3500/No2 1st,4500No2 2nd
Second stage will be activated in 2nd gear 125-150 and 125 out of the whole
3.42 gears
6500 sp,6800 Rev limiter
Should i go with a 28 or stay 26's
I think i should be in the 10's around 130ish

Car previously with a M6 first stage went 11.6@122 1.9'

That is too much tire for that gear and power level with M6. Sometimes with slicks you can go bigger since they wrincle, but those tires do not wrinkle much at all so you have a poor final ratio off the line and through the traps. You are better off with a 26" tire or a 4.30 gear with the 28s. I run the 4.56 with the 28s. That for my car is idea. But I usually drive on 26" tires so I may go down to a 4.30.
